A routine Windows update made the computer a brick. There was no sign of booting after powering on.
I had to temporarily disable the SSD, boot drive, make the other regular drive as C:, and repartition and format the hard drive. Downloaded Win 11 24H2 iso on another PC and installed it on the Omen. Everything else works very well, but the Omen command centre which I downloaded says it won't run without HP Support Assistant which I have installed several times.
The only thing I want the command centre for is to switch the keyboard backlighting to all red rather than multicoloured.
Every time I start it I get the error message that HP Support Assistant is not found and must be downloaded. It does this even if I start Support Assistant first and have it already running.
Is there a new version of command centre which is compatible with Win 11 24H2?
Or is there another workaround?
